What Can You Do About Tree Galls?
Tree galls are abnormal growths that can develop on trees due to a variety of reasons, but they're commonly caused by insect or mite infestation, bacterial or fungal infection, and environmental stress. These growths can vary in size, shape, and color and can occur on any part of the tree, including the leaves, stems, and branches. If you notice tree galls on your trees, it's essential to take the necessary steps to address the issue promptly.

3 Types Of Protection To Expect From Dead Wooding Tree Services
Homeowners with trees on their properties likely appreciate how they beautify their properties. It is essential that they do not get blinded by the ambiance and fail to notice when tree trimming services are needed from a tree company. Deadwooding is a type of trimming that should be performed during the spring months. It involves removing dead or loose branches that could be a threat during a storm. Fallen branches may cause property damage, and dead branches are prone to falling even when there is not an inclement weather event.
